3 Thou therefore suffer affliction as a good soldier of Jesus Christ.
4 No man that warreth entangleth himself with worldly business; and that, because he would please him that hath chosen him to be a soldier.
5 And though a man strive for a mastery, yet is he not crowned, except he strive lawfully.
6 The husbandman that laboureth must first receive of the fruits.
7 Consider what I say. The Lord give thee understanding in all things.
8 Remember that Jesus Christ, being of the seed of David, rose again from death according to my gospel,
9 wherein I suffer trouble as an evil doer, even unto bonds. But the word of God was not bound.
10 Herefore I suffer all things, for the elects' sakes, that they might also obtain that salvation which is in Christ Jesus, with eternal glory.
